I remember when I started TM back in '73 there was talk about Yogananda's organisation called the Self-Realization Fellowship. Most people I knew had read his book and thought of him fondly as a result. His organisation, however, seemed to be of the past, one that had seen its best days and although still in existence, seemed populated only by a few little old ladies who met once every few months over a coffee klatch.
Well, 32 years later I get the impression that the TMO is today's SRF. Few people start TM and those of us who got into TM in a big way in the '70s are now in our 50s and 60s. No one takes us seriously (indeed, The TMO is a marginal joke, at best) and, like the SRF of the '70s, we may meet in our respective cities for TM meetings of old meditators once every few months...we are, indeed, a bunch of little old ladies who sip tea and sit around dreaming of the World Plan that our guru promulgated and spending the rest of the time in idle Movement gossip.
